Egypt faces off against Denmark — the two-time defending champions — in the last match of the Handball World Cup before the quarter finals at 9:30pm tonight, although both teams have already qualified for the quarter finals.This is being heralded as a revenge game, since Denmark knocked Egypt out in the quarter finals of the 2021 World Cup in a penalty shootout. Egypt leads its group, ahead of Denmark (7 points), Croatia (5 points), Bahrain, Belgium, and the US. The Pharaohs have so far maintained an undefeated streak in all five of their championship matches.
